WebApr 18, 2024 · Use em dashes to mark an aside and present information tangential to the meaning of a sentence. Examples My new sandals— I bought them just yesterday —have fallen apart. The cat— she had been yowling since 4 a.m. —curled up and fell asleep as soon as the alarm rang. WebJan 14, 2024 · The most common types of dashes are the en dash (–) and the em dash (—). A good way to remember the difference between these two dashes is to visualize the en dash as the length of the letter N and the em dash as the length of the letter M. … Using em dashes instead of parentheses puts the focus on the information … When to use em dashes. WebAn em dash is a versatile punctuation mark that looks like an extended dash. It is used to break up a longer sentence, usually to insert a phrase into the middle or end of a sentence, to add modification phrases to a list, and sometimes to show a break in narration or conversation. Em dashes are also known as an m dash, m-rule, long dash, or ...
